    The potential of a multimodal digital care program in addressing healthcare inequities in musculoskeletal pain management

    Get PDF
    Digital interventions have emerged as a solution for time and geographical barriers, however, their potential to target other social determinants of health is largely unexplored. In this post-hoc analysis, we report the impact of social deprivation on engagement and clinical outcomes after a completely remote multimodal musculoskeletal (MSK) digital care program managed by a culturally-sensitive clinical team. Patients were stratified in five categories according to their social deprivation index, and cross-referenced with their race/ethnicity, rurality and distance to healthcare facilities. From a total of 12,062 patients from all U.S. states, 8569 completed the program. Higher social deprivation was associated with greater baseline disease burden. We observed that all categories reported pain improvements (ranging from -2.0 95%CI -2.1, -1.9 to -2.1 95%CI -2.3, -1.9, p < 0.001) without intergroup differences in mean changes or responder rates (from 59.9% (420/701) to 66.6% (780/1172), p = 0.067), alongside reduction in analgesic consumption. We observed significant improvements in mental health and productivity across all categories, with productivity and non-work-related functional recovery being greater within the most deprived group. Engagement was high but varied slightly across categories. Together these findings highlight the importance of a patient-centered digital care program as a tool to address health inequities in musculoskeletal pain management. The idea of investigating social deprivation within a digital program provides a foundation for future work in this field to identify areas of improvement.info:eu-repo/semantics/publishedVersio

    The Impact of BDNF, NTRK2, NGFR, CREB1, GSK3B, AKT, MAPK1, MTOR, PTEN, ARC, and SYN1 Genetic Polymorphisms in Antidepressant Treatment Response Phenotypes

    Get PDF
    This study aimed to investigate the influence of genetic variants in neuroplasticity-related genes on antidepressant treatment phenotypes. The BDNF-TrkB signaling pathway, as well as the downstream kinases Akt and ERK and the mTOR pathway, have been implicated in depression and neuroplasticity. However, clinicians still struggle with the unpredictability of antidepressant responses in depressed patients. We genotyped 26 polymorphisms in BDNF, NTRK2, NGFR, CREB1, GSK3B, AKT, MAPK1, MTOR, PTEN, ARC, and SYN1 in 80 patients with major depressive disorder treated according to the Texas Medical Algorithm for 27 months at Hospital Magalhães Lemos, Porto, Portugal. Our results showed that BDNF rs6265, PTEN rs12569998, and SYN1 rs1142636 SNP were associated with treatment-resistant depression (TRD). Additionally, MAPK1 rs6928 and GSK3B rs6438552 gene polymorphisms were associated with relapse. Moreover, we found a link between the rs6928 MAPK1 polymorphism and time to relapse. These findings suggest that the BDNF, PTEN, and SYN1 genes may play a role in the development of TRD, while MAPK1 and GSK3B may be associated with relapse. GO analysis revealed enrichment in synaptic and trans-synaptic transmission pathways and glutamate receptor activity with TRD-associated genes. Genetic variants in these genes could potentially be incorporated into predictive models of antidepressant response.info:eu-repo/semantics/publishedVersio

    Global warming and heat wave risks for cardiovascular diseases: A position paper from the Portuguese Society of Cardiology

    No full text
    Global warming is a result of the increased emission of greenhouse gases. The consequences of this climate change threaten society, biodiversity, food and resource availability. The consequences include an increased risk of cardiovascular (CV) disease and cardiovascular mortality. In this position paper, we summarize the data from the main studies that assess the risks of a temperature increase or heat waves in CV events (CV mortality, myocardial infarction, heart failure, stroke, and CV hospitalizations), as well as the data concerning air pollution as an enhancer of temperature-related CV risks. The data currently support global warming/heat waves (extreme temperatures) as cardiovascular threats. Achieving neutrality in emissions to prevent global warming is essential and it is likely to have an effect in the global health, including the cardiovascular health. Simultaneously, urgent steps are required to adapt the society and individuals to this new climatic context that is potentially harmful for cardiovascular health. Multidisciplinary teams should plan and intervene healthcare related to temperature changes and heat waves and advocate for a change in environmental health policy.info:eu-repo/semantics/publishedVersio

    Hidradenocarcinoma of the Female Breast: A Surgical Approach to a Rare Skin Tumor

    Get PDF
    Clear-cell hidradenocarcinomas are extremely uncommon sweat gland tumors with a predilection for the head and neck. In the limited number of articles reporting breast involvement, the primary focus concerns this entity's histological and immunohistochemical characteristics. Since hidradenocarcinomas of the breast have the potential to resemble a primary breast carcinoma closely, diagnosis may be challenging. Therefore, the authors report the first case of hidradenocarcinoma of the breast, which features its macroscopic morphology. In addition, to increase physicians' awareness of this rare neoplasm, the article also aims to detail its surgical approach.info:eu-repo/semantics/publishedVersio

    Visual Analog Scale and Olfactory Objective Tests in Hyposmia Patients: Is There a Link?

    Get PDF
    Introduction Olfactory dysfunction (OD) is often a devaluated sensorial affection. The objective evaluation of this dysfunction does not evaluate its compromise in patients' daily life. It is unclear to what extent there is a correlation between the objective evaluation of OD and patient-reported impairment. Objective We aim to search if Sniffin Sticks® correlates with the Visual Analog Scale (VAS) of Hyposmia Symptoms, and therefore if it is a useful method for clinical use. Methods A prospective study was carried out to evaluate and compare consecutive patients who had olfactory impairment due to COVID-19 that were referred to an otolaryngology office. The variables evaluated were gender, age, co-morbidities, and olfactory thresholds (measured according to Sniffin Sticks®). Patients were also enquired about their sense of impairment according to VAS from 1 (worst possible) to 10 (best possible). Statistical analysis was performed using SPSS (IBM SPSS Statistics 26). Normal distribution was checked using both skewness and kurtosis and Kolmogorov-Smirnov tests. Pearson correlation test was used to seek a correlation between VAS and olfactory thresholds. All reported p-values are two-tailed, with a p-value ≤ 0.05 indicating statistical significance. Results Our sample of 47 patients was composed of 30 females (63.8%) and 17 females (36.2%). We found a mean variation between olfactory thresholds before and after the intervention of 3.91±2.466, and an average improvement of 2.29±2.93 in the visual analog scale for subjective evaluation of olfactory impairment. According to the Pearson correlation test, with 95% confidence, there is evidence to claim a moderate association (0.512) between an improvement in olfactory thresholds and VAS (p=0.05). Conclusions There was a moderate correlation between ratings and measures of olfactory function. On an individual basis, there were remarkable differences between measures and ratings of olfactory function. VAS should be considered in the evaluation of the hyposmic patient, due to its simplicity and quick applicability.info:eu-repo/semantics/publishedVersio

    Mycobacterium szulgai Pulmonary Infection in an Immunocompromised Patient

    Get PDF
    Mycobacterium szulgai is a slow-growing nontuberculous mycobacterium (NTM). It was first described in 1972 and is responsible for less than 0.2% of all NTM infections. The most common presentation resembles pulmonary tuberculosis, but it may also present as an extrapulmonary disease. It primarily affects individuals with underlying lung disease or immunocompromising conditions. The increasing use of tumor necrosis factor-alpha inhibitors, such as adalimumab, is associated with an increased risk of serious infections. We report a case of Mycobacterium szulgai infection in a 23-year-old woman with a history of childhood pneumonia and Crohn's disease on adalimumab.info:eu-repo/semantics/publishedVersio

    Greater Impact of Living Donation Than HLA Mismatching in Short-Term Renal Allograft Survival

    Get PDF
    Introduction: Living donor kidney transplantation (LDKT) is accepted as first-line treatment for patients with end-stage kidney disease with advantages over deceased donor kidney transplantation (DDKT). Still, how the known detrimental effect of HLA mismatch (MM) may hamper these advantages remains unsettled. We sought to determine the effect of the degree of HLA MM, separately in deceased and living donor renal allograft outcomes. Methods: We evaluated all adults submitted to LDKT and DDKT at our center between 2006 and 2018. Their HLA MM was classified according to the British Society of Transplantation system in low mismatch (LM) (level 1-2) and high mismatch (HM) (level 3-4). Acute rejection (AR) and global or censored graft survival were the outcomes of interest. Recipients were followed up from transplant until death, graft failure or the end of 2020. Results: One thousand sixty-eight kidney transplant recipients were analyzed, 815 (76%) received a DDKT whereas 253 (24%) received an LDKT. From those submitted to DDKT, 95 (12%) had an LM and 720 (88%) had an HM, whereas in LDKT 32 (13%) had an LM and 221 (87%) had an HM. The AR at one year was 9% in the full cohort. Significant risk factors for AR were HM DDKT (OR:2.3, P=0.047) or HM LDKT (OR:5.6, P=0.003) (LM DDKT as reference), calculated panel-reactive antibody (cPRA) ≥5% (OR:1.9, P=0.040) and delayed graft function (DGF), (OR:3.2, P<0.001). Censored graft survival (CGS) at five years was 96% in the full cohort. Independent predictors for censored graft failure (CGF) were HM LDKT (HR:0.2, P=0.046) (LM DDKT as reference), AR (HR:2.7, P=0.008) and DGF (HR:2.2, P=0.017). Global graft survival (GGS) at five years was 91% in the full cohort. Independent predictors for global graft failure (GGF) were HM LDKT (HR:0.2, P=0.042) (LM DDKT as reference), recipient age (HR:1.8, P<0.001) and DGF (HR:1.8, P=0.006). No AR, CGF or GGF episodes were observed in the LM LDKT group. Conclusions: In our cohort, the level of HLA MM increased the risk of AR independently of donor type. Considering short graft survival, our results support the advantage of living donor vs deceased donor even with an increased HLA MM. However, its effect on long-term graft survival remains to be settled, emphasizing the need for further studies on this matterinfo:eu-repo/semantics/publishedVersio

    Elective Revision Surgery in Head and Neck Cancer Patients: A Retrospective Analysis at an Oncology Centre in Porto, Portugal

    Get PDF
    Introduction Elective revision surgery in head and neck cancer is crucial for refining and optimizing outcomes, ensuring complete tumor removal, and enhancing both functional and aesthetic aspects, ultimately improving the overall quality of life for patients. The aim of this study is to analyze the overall survival (OS) of head and neck cancer patients who underwent elective revision surgery with or without adjuvant treatment between 2019 and 2022, reflecting on the practice between those years in IPO-Porto, Porto, Portugal. Methods This study included 58 patients who underwent 116 major neck surgeries. Multidisciplinary head and neck follow-up records were obtained for every patient. Overall survival and disease-specific survival (DSS) curves were calculated using the Kaplan-Meier method, and statistical significance was determined by the Log-Rank test. We did a retrospective study with an anterograde direction, evaluating the treatments that were previously done by the patients. Results The sample comprised 51 males (87.9%) and seven females (12.1%), with a mean age of 59.02±11.014 years. Head and neck pathology was mostly in the larynx (36.2%). The type of the first surgery was mainly directed to the primary tumor in 62.1% (n=36). In the other 37.9% (n=22), surgery was directed to the primary tumor in association with neck dissection. The type of the second surgery was mainly revision surgery. We found that T4 tumors (HR (hazard ratio) = 10.219, p = 0.006) and hypopharynx tumors (HR = 5.306, p =0.035) were significantly associated with inferior OS. Conclusion In our sample, we found that a T4 and a tumor located in the hypopharynx were significantly associated with inferior OS in elective head and neck oncologic revision surgery. Disease-free survival in patients undergoing revision surgery in our sample is generally poor. In our sample, there was a statistically significant difference in overall survival between the group who underwent surgery for microscopic evidence of persistent tumor (R1) versus clinical and imagiological tumoral persistency. In our sample, the time between the first and second surgeries wasn't linked with an inferior OS. Further studies with larger populations and prospective design, with longer follow-ups can be the road to a better understanding of this issue.info:eu-repo/semantics/publishedVersio
